WebbFoods that contain adequate amounts of all of nine EAAs are called complete proteins. Meat and other animal foods are considered “complete” sources because they have complete EAA profiles. Foods that are missing one or more of the EAAs are called incomplete proteins. Webb19 jan. 2014 · 1. Seitan – 75g per 100g. Webb31 okt. 2024 · Many of you may already know that lentils are a great source of protein and theyre one of the best to choose if youre not eating meat, eggs, or dairy. Lentils are high in amino acids, fiber, and many key minerals you need to build lean muscle including iron, zinc, and magnesium.
